Lebanese singer Dominique Horani has revealed that she received numerous offers to become a model for different lingerie companies after she had posted a photograph on her official page on the internet social network Twitter of herself wearing a red lingerie number on top of a motorcycle. Dominique said that she turned down all offers for the reason that she would never consider becoming a lingerie model.
This is not the first time she says 'No'. She had earlier in the year turned down offers to pose in degrees of nudity for Playboy magazine.
'Misunderstood'
According to the internet website MBC.net, Dominique stated that the pictures she posted on her Twitter account were misinterpreted by many and despite the fact that they were previously posted on a number of magazine covers. Criticism against her began after she wrote on her page that men would enjoy seeing her in such a fashion.
Dominique stressed on this occasion that she did not set out to appear in a provocative manner to entice the desires of men. She has protested her innocence in the past with respect to having 'limitations' and guarding a conservative private life.
The singer shared that she receives numerous irritating messages on Twitter by individuals who have nothing better to do with their time. She noted that one of the nuisance messages she received was made by an anonymous person who accused her and other stars of making money the easy way at a time where regular people work so hard to make ends meet, and to barely make a buck.
Dominique stressed that her road to success did not happen overnight, but that rather she took the hard way up and worked very hard to be where she is today.
